WebAug 25, 2024 · Although most doctors would consider a PSA of less than 4 ng/mL normal, some doctors say anything over 2.5 is abnormal. This is what the studies say: About 15 percent of men with a PSA under 4 have prostate cancer. About 25 percent of men with a PSA between 4 and 10 have prostate cancer. WebJul 9, 2024 · Prostate-specific antigen (PSA) is a type of enzyme found in semen . It is produced in the prostate gland and secreted through two tiny passages, called ejaculatory ducts, to mix with semen during ejaculation. 4 PSA liquefies the semen so that sperm cells can swim freely. It is measured in nanograms per millilitre of blood (ng/ml). PSA levels can range from less than 1ng/ml up to 100 ng/ml and beyond. What are normal PSA levels? There is no such thing as a completely 'normal' PSA level.
